Portland Quote Checklist
Use these checks when comparing bathroom contractors serving Portland. They are designed to make each estimate more specific, easier to verify, and less dependent on generic averages.
- Request the waterproofing method for showers before tile work begins.
- Verify payment milestones before signing a remodeling contract.
- Ask how hidden water damage or framing issues are priced if found after demolition.
- Confirm whether electrical, plumbing, ventilation, and permit work are subcontracted.
- Ask for the estimate, warranty, exclusions, and scheduling assumptions in writing.

How Portland Homeowners Can Pressure-Test Quotes
Portland is a smaller Pennsylvania market with about 485 residents, so travel minimums, technician routing, and service-area coverage deserve extra confirmation. The place-area data works out to roughly 1,004 residents per square mile, so the estimate should still spell out access, arrival window, and work-area assumptions.
For bathroom remodeling, that means the bid should separate allowances, waterproofing, trade work, demolition findings, permit timing, and payment milestones.
| Estimate item | Why it matters | Question to ask |
|---|---|---|
| Change orders | Hidden water damage, rot, or framing problems are often discovered after demolition. | How are hidden conditions documented, approved, and priced? |
| Allowances | Fixture, tile, vanity, and glass allowances can make bids hard to compare. | Which items are fixed price and which are allowances? |
| Trade work | Plumbing, electrical, ventilation, and framing changes can require separate scheduling or permits. | Which trades are in-house, subcontracted, or excluded? |
| Waterproofing method | Tile and grout are not waterproof by themselves, so the system behind them matters. | Which waterproofing product or method is included before tile starts? |
When to Call Now vs. Plan Ahead in Portland
Call sooner when you see
- A one-bath home where demolition timing must be coordinated carefully.
- Active leaking, soft flooring, failed shower pan, or visible water damage.
- Unsafe electrical, poor ventilation, or mold-like growth tied to moisture.
Plan ahead for
- Permit and inspection timing for layout changes.
- Material ordering before a preferred contractor start date.
- Fixture, vanity, tile, and glass selections before demolition.

Realistic Timelines for Portland Bathrooms
Realistic timelines for Portland bathroom projects:
- Basic refresh (1-2 weeks): Paint, fixtures, hardware—no plumbing changes
- Standard remodel (2-4 weeks): New vanity, tub/shower, flooring—same layout
- Full renovation (4-8 weeks): Complete gut job with plumbing and electrical changes
Add 2-4 weeks for permit processing, custom orders, and scheduling in busy seasons.

Bathroom Questions Portland Homeowners Ask
What questions should I ask a Portland bathroom contractor?
Ask about licensing, insurance, timeline, payment schedule, subcontractors, warranties, and request to see recent local projects similar to yours.
Do I need permits for bathroom remodeling in Portland?
In Portland, permits are typically required for plumbing changes, electrical work, and structural modifications. Cosmetic updates usually do not require permits.
What should I budget for unexpected costs in Portland?
Plan for 10-20% extra in your Portland bathroom budget for unexpected issues like water damage, mold, or outdated plumbing discovered during demolition.
